How to Hang Curtains Over Forced Hot-Water Baseboard Heaters

Baseboard heaters operate via convection. Cold room air enters the top vent, and heated air is expelled from the lower vent. In forced hot-water baseboard heaters, hot water in the baseboard unit heats the incoming air. Naturally, hot-water baseboard heaters can become quite hot. How to Level French Doors

Problems with a set of French doors usually show up when the doors close. An out-of-level door often rubs against either the top of the door frame or its neighboring door. In the worst cases, an out-of-level door will not close completely. A set of level French doors have an evenly sized gap between each door and around sides of the frame. To level French doors, a door installer makes adjustments to the door frame.

Squirrel Removal Laws in Ohio

Squirrels have a history as a nuisance animal in Ohio. They can get into your attic and cause a great deal of damage by chewing on electrical wires and nesting in the insulation. If you have a squirrel problem, you should know the removal laws as wildlife violations can carry serious fines and penalties. Squirrels can be a nuisance. There are general guidelines in Ohio regarding squirrel removal; local jurisdictions can have more restrictive regulations.

Aluminum Flashing Tape Vs. Aluminum Foil Tape

Aluminum foil tape and aluminum flashing tape may look alike, but a closer inspection reveals technical differences that become very important in specific applications. The two types of tape should not be used interchangeably, as design, strength, and weatherproofing characteristics for the disparate adhesive products make them functionally dissimilar and inappropriate for use in select areas. Can Stainless Steel Appliances Be Cleaned With a Steam Cleaner?

Stainless steel appliances bring a classy look to any kitchen. However, their smooth surface shows fingerprints and smudges far faster than appliances constructed from textured materials. Stainless steel requires regular cleaning to reduce the appearance of smudges. To remove marks and grime from stainless steel appliances, you can utilize traditional methods, such as the use of a vinegar and water solution, or sanitize and clean simultaneously by using a steam cleaner.

How to Check Aluminum for Stress Cracks With Magnaflux

A crack in an engine block can have disastrous consequences, but the cracks can be challenging to locate with the naked eye. Even a small crack has the potential to allow fluid leaks, depending on its location, and cracks usually spread over time. "Magnafluxing" is the process of using iron oxide particles and a magnetic field to locate cracks on an iron engine block. This technique is ineffective on aluminum, however, so the Magnaflux Corporation offers penetrating dyes that accomplish the same task on aluminum.
